Careers - - Role - Senior Executive Finance (US GAAP) We are seeking a highly skilled and detail-oriented Accounting and Finance Specialist to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ing billing inputs, payroll processing, vendor payments, financial reconciliations, and compliance. This role requires strong analytical skills, collaboration with multiple teams, and experience in financial reporting. What You’ll Do Collaborate with the Delivery and Engineering teams to gather billing inputs and prepare input files, including detailed Twilio reports. Record customer invoices and maintain the collection database and aging report. Process monthly payroll, liaising with HR to gather inputs for new joiners, onboard employees in Zoho Payroll, and guide them in updating necessary salary details. Account payroll entries, reconcile with the salary register, and record corresponding statutory provision entries. Collaborate with PEO service providers (Trinet, Rippling, ) for labor compliance and payroll processing. Facilitate new vendor setup, procurement of purchase orders or agreements, and collection of W8/W9 forms for compliance filing. Verify, validate, and account for vendor bills and payroll for the USA and Canada. Maintain and update vendor bill trackers, and process credit card statements/bills, working knowledge of is preferred. Review, analyze, and respond to external supplier inquiries and perform supplier statement of account reconciliations. Accounting for depreciation, fixed assets, prepaid expenses, and accrued entries. Reconcile bank balances and books, ensuring all balance sheet accounts are fully reconciled. Assist in month-end closing, budget forecasting, and variance analysis. Support the preparation of financial statements, schedules, and collaborate with auditors.
